| Summary: | All-women panchayats, which are elected institutions of local government, represent attempts by rural women to carve out a political space that will enable them to place their needs and priorities on the political agenda. Stories show how in some women are used as puppets by stronger (patriarchal) interests; but in the majority women take their own decisions and implement them, often outwitting the establishment. The authors used interview-based research methods, and preserved as far as possible the immediacy of oral communication in their work, as the title, a comment by a man when he heard that a woman wanted to attend a training camp. |
